The Book of Livewire (Leslie Willis)
The Book of Livewire (Leslie Willis) C3G DC WAVE 18 CULTURE CLASH The figure used for this unit is a Heroclix figure from the Superman set. Its model number and name are #012 / Livewire. _________________________________________________________________ Character Bio - The boisterous "shock-jock" of a local radio show, Leslie Willis built her career on cynically bashing Superman. After the wife of the radio station's manager was saved by the Man of Steel, Willis' opinions became instantly unpopular with management and she was fired. Leslie was born with the gift of controlling electricity but when she got into a rage after being fired, she climbed the radio tower that was subsequently hit by a lightning strike, and she absorbed a massive amount of electricity that transformed her into the white-skinned, blue haired Livewire. _________________________________________________________________ -Rulings and Clarifications-

Re: The Book of Livewire - Design Phase
NAME = LIVEWIRE
SECRET IDENTITY = LESLIE WILLIS SPECIES = METAHUMAN UNIQUENESS = UNIQUE HERO CLASS = ANTAGONIST PERSONALITY = FIERCE SIZE/HEIGHT = MEDIUM 5 LIFE = 5 MOVE = 8 RANGE = 4 ATTACK = 3 DEFENSE = 4 POINTS = 260 ELECTRICITY ABSORPTION At the end of each round, you may add one white Electrical Marker to this card. If Livewire is attacked by a figure with the Electrically Charged special power and at least 1 skull is rolled, before rolling defense dice, you may add one Electrical Marker to this card. There can be a maximum of 3 Electrical Markers on this card. If Livewire is on a water space at the end of any figure's turn, remove all Electrical Markers from this card. POWER CHARGED If there is at least 1 Electrical Marker on this card, Livewire gains the Flying special power, can move through all figures, Fortress Walls, and obstacles, is never attacked when leaving an engagement, and cannot be targeted by opponents' non-adjacent figures for any attacks or for any special powers that require clear sight. Add 1 to Livewire’s Attack and Defense numbers for each Electrical Marker on this card. If Livewire inflicts one or more wounds with her normal attack, remove one Electrical Marker from this card. SHOCK JOCK If there are 3 Electrical Markers on this card, instead of attacking normally, you may remove all Electrical Markers from this card and roll 3 unblockable attack dice against an adjacent figure. Re: The Book of Livewire - Design Phase
I was going to include "After attacking with Livewire's normal attack remove one Electrical Marker from this card." to Electrical Absorption but 1/ it didn't fit with that title, & 2/ it added too much to that power. I thought about adding it to Power Charged but didn't think it fitted there either. That line would have given more flux to her & made it harder to maintain the 3 markers & thus keep her super powerness under check.
I prefer to keep the water clause in as this strips away all markers rather then just -1 attack granted by Electrically Charged. Personality, I didn't see her as Obnoxious, for me she it was a vendetta against Superman only, everything she said came back to him which is why I went with Vindictive. Class, I am against Celebrity as she was really only that before becoming Livewire. But I am definitely still wanting more suggestions there.
